Another great thing about norway is it has so many public holidays!!!!!
for a while there was one a week. They had the easter holidays which are different from ours, then Norwegian National day and some others i forget.
Actually National Day was cool. I didnt know what to expect and i woke up early and walked to the top of the hill we live under, it seemed all of Tønsberg had dressed up in traditional getup and gathered on
from the tower on our hillfrom the tower on our hillfrom the tower on our hill

me enjoying the late night light show
this hill.
Every norwegian flag was up, the rain was pouring, noone cared, there was a marching band and some dignitaries, and of course a group of drunk students. I only had my video camera so i have no still shots but the morning ended with some DEAFENING canon blasts that ricocheted down over the town and everyone went on a march through town, it was really uplifting, they really love their country!
